For a standard-sized home in Musella, a full window replacement typically ranges from $8,000 to $20,000, depending on the number and size of windows. Key cost factors include the window material (vinyl is most common and cost-effective here), glass options like Low-E coatings for Georgia's hot summers, and the complexity of installation in older homes common in Crawford County. Labor costs can also vary based on whether interior/exterior trim work is needed.

Given Musella's humid subtropical climate with hot, humid summers and mild winters, prioritize windows with a low Solar Heat Gain Coefficient (SHGC) to block heat gain and reduce cooling costs. Look for durable, low-maintenance materials like vinyl or fiberglass that resist humidity-related warping. Also, ensure windows have a good U-factor for occasional colder nights and strong warranties against seal failure, which humidity can accelerate.
In most cases, a simple window replacement in an existing opening does not require a building permit in unincorporated Crawford County or Musella, as it's considered a repair. However, if you are altering the wall structure, changing the window size, or if your home is in a historic district, you should verify with the Crawford County Building Permits & Inspections office. Always ensure your installer handles any necessary checks.
The ideal times are during Musella's mild spring (March-May) and fall (September-November) seasons. These periods offer comfortable temperatures for installers to work effectively and for your home to be open during installation. Avoid the peak of summer heat and humidity, which can make the process uncomfortable and affect sealing materials, and be mindful of the late summer/early fall hurricane season's potential for heavy rain delays.
First, always ask for their Georgia State Business License and proof of general liability insurance. You can verify a contractor's license through the Georgia Secretary of State's website. For local reputation, ask for references from homes in Crawford County and check reviews specific to their Middle Georgia work. A trustworthy Musella-area installer will also be knowledgeable about local supplier options and common issues with older home foundations and frames in the region.
